how my security money will be refunded if i joined a college from state quota that is other than as alloted by AIQ by mci ?

In case you didn't receive any college till the mop-up round of AIQ Counselling, then your security money will be refunded without any hassles.
But if you have been alloted a college through the AIQ and then you decide to opt for a college through the State Quota, then I am sorry to say, but the security money won't be refunded at all under such circumstances.
Hence, it's advised to be quite careful while making decisions during college selection.
